Overview

Truck rental companies provide cargo vans, pickups, and box trucks for moving, delivery, and hauling needs.

With DIY moving popular and gig delivery growing, truck rentals generate revenue of $200,000-$700,000 with 35-50% margins.

The business requires truck fleet (cargo vans, pickups, box trucks), rental location, insurance, mileage tracking, and pickup/drop-off coordination.

Services include moving truck rentals (10-26 foot), cargo van rentals, pickup truck rentals, one-way moving rentals, equipment rentals (dollies, blankets), and business delivery vehicle rentals.

Revenue through daily rates $30-$150 plus mileage.

Success factors include strategic location near residential areas, fleet of various sizes (cargo van to 26-foot), partnering with moving labor services, one-way rental capability for moves, and competing with U-Haul, Penske, Budget.

Marketing focuses on DIY movers, delivery drivers, contractors, and small businesses.

Pros and Cons

Pros

  • DIY moving and delivery demand
  • Higher rates than passenger cars
  • Business and contractor recurring use
  • Multiple vehicle size options
  • One-way rental premiums

Cons

  • Truck fleet investment
  • Competing with U-Haul dominance
  • Abuse and damage risks
  • Maintenance and repairs
  • Mileage costs and management

How to Get Started

  1. Acquire truck fleet (vans, pickups, box trucks)
  2. Secure rental location
  3. Get commercial insurance
  4. Implement reservation and mileage system
  5. Stock moving equipment
  6. Market to DIY movers and businesses
  7. Consider one-way rental network
